WHO Calls for Urgent Action to Ban Flavours in Tobacco and Nicotine Products
The World Health Organization (WHO) has requested, on the occasion of World Tobacco-Free Day, an urgent ban on all flavours in tobacco and nicotine products, including cigarettes, pouches, puffs and e-cigarettes, to protect young people from addiction and the development of tobacco-related diseases.
